SOFTBALL: Lady Bulldogs fighting for position in region play

(Photos courtesy of Gail Conner at camerachik.smugmug.com.)

A pair of losses on their home turf to a top-ranked 4-A squad in Heritage (Catoosa) High School on Wednesday rounded out the latest double header for the Cedartown Lady Bulldogs, who remain ahead in their overall record but are behind a bit in the region hoping to make up some ground in the days to come.

Cedartown took a 10-0 loss to the Lady Generals at home in the first of two games on the day, and fell 6-4 in the second as they hit the road again to face Heritage one more time to round out their region series with the Catoosa County team. They’ll be playing on Thursday at 5:30 p.m. in hopes of gaining a region win and get back into gear heading into the second half of the season.

The Lady Bulldogs sit at 9-6 overall after the pair of losses on Tuesday, and 3-5 (5th) in region play at the moment. Last week was their second round of region play having split with Pickens County in a three-game series with a pair of wins and a loss.

They took the first game 5-4 on the road against the Lady Dragons on the road, then fell 4-1 in the second in the double header. Cedartown returned home for the third game and took a 8-1 win to round out last week.



Prior to that, Cedartown split 1-2 in the three game series with Central to open region play in August, and in tournament play have gained wins over Haralson County, Mt. Zion, Murray County and Cass. They’ve fallen to Bremen in their only non-conference play. They’ve also picked up a season-opening win over Cartersville and won over Bowdon in recent weeks as well.
